    In my opinion, Ed was one of the greatest jazz guitarists in history. He had an unbelievable harmonic sense and tone to die for, despite playing a Tele. His playing is immediately recognizable. Unfortunately, he didn't receive the recognition of some of the other greats because he largely stayed in Canada. I was fortunate to see him play live many times when I lived in T.O. , and he always amazed.
